The Not-Just-Anybody Family
Betsy Byars has created another typical, ordinary, outrageous, atypical family! No father (dead), no mother (rides with a travelling rodeo); just three kids, grandpa and a dog. Typical, ordinary? Well-the children all emerge as children. They respond in extraordinary ways to unusual circumstances but even dare-devil Vern needs his mum. Outrageous, atypical? Because of their unusual circumstances they have developed particular survival techniques. So when the police arrive as Junior is about to fly off the barn roof Vern and Maggie take to the woods. All would have been well but .... 'Junior felt himself begin to slide. Within the first 20 pages Junior has two broken legs, the dog gets lost, Maggie and Vern are on the run and Grandpa is in jail. An enjoyable addition to any self-respecting reader's Byars collection. New enthusiasts will be glad to know that there are other stories of this family.
